Right on schedule, Microsoft’s latest batch of “Patch Tuesday” updates is now rolling out for Windows 10. These cumulative updates don’t bring any new features, but they focus on security fixes and improvements. The updates are rolling out now via Windows Update for supported versions of Windows 10.

If your PC is running Windows 10 versions 1909 or 1903, you’ll see builds 18362.719 or 18363.719. Here’s a look at the highlights from therelease notes.

If your PC is on Windows 10 version 1809, you’ll see OS build 17763.1098. Here’s a look at the highlights.

PCs on Windows 10 version 1803, the new release comes in at build number 17134.1365. Here are the highlights.

Next is Windows 10 version 1709, which will see build 16299.1747. These are the highlights.

Beyond Windows 10 version 1709, there are also updates available for versions 1703, 1607, and the original release version. For more, you can check out all of therelease notesat Microsoft’s support page. Otherwise, you can query Windows Update now to grab the latest cumulative updates.
